Xihong Lu is a scholar working on Electrical and Electronic Engineering, Electronic, Optical and Magnetic Materials and Renewable Energy, Sustainability and the Environment. According to data from OpenAlex, Xihong Lu has authored 440 papers receiving a total of 46.3k indexed citations (citations by other indexed papers that have themselves been cited), including 332 papers in Electrical and Electronic Engineering, 236 papers in Electronic, Optical and Magnetic Materials and 149 papers in Renewable Energy, Sustainability and the Environment. Recurrent topics in Xihong Lu's work include Advanced battery technologies research (251 papers), Supercapacitor Materials and Fabrication (222 papers) and Advancements in Battery Materials (141 papers). Xihong Lu is often cited by papers focused on Advanced battery technologies research (251 papers), Supercapacitor Materials and Fabrication (222 papers) and Advancements in Battery Materials (141 papers). Xihong Lu collaborates with scholars based in China, United States and Hong Kong. Xihong Lu's co-authors include Yexiang Tong, Minghao Yu, Yinxiang Zeng, Teng Zhai, Yat Li, Gongming Wang, Shilei Xie, Haozhe Zhang, Xiaoqing Liu and Chaolun Liang and has published in prestigious journals such as Journal of the American Chemical Society, Chemical Society Reviews and Advanced Materials.
